fre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

北京郵電大學軟件工程研究生的課程---數(shù)據(jù)庫設計開發(fā)-51(留存版)

2025-01-28 08:43上一頁面

下一頁面
  

【正文】 法和理論 。其特點是:數(shù)據(jù)量大、保存時間長,數(shù)據(jù)關聯(lián)復雜,用戶要求多樣化。按照系統(tǒng)工程的觀點,數(shù)據(jù)庫系統(tǒng)的設計與開發(fā)有如下指導方針。 郭文明 數(shù)據(jù)庫設計過程 對需求分析所得到數(shù)據(jù)的更高層的抽象描述。 – 3)待開發(fā)系統(tǒng)的總體方案(如前所述)。對收集到的數(shù)據(jù)進行抽象,抽取共同的本質(zhì)特性,并用各種概念精確地加以描述。 :數(shù)據(jù)項是數(shù)據(jù)的最小組成單位,若干個數(shù)據(jù)項可以組成一個數(shù)據(jù)結構,數(shù)據(jù)字典通過對數(shù)據(jù)項和數(shù)據(jù)結構的定義來描述數(shù)據(jù)流以及數(shù)據(jù)存儲的邏輯內(nèi)容。 功能數(shù)據(jù)分析可以使用填寫數(shù)據(jù) 功能格柵圖 等方法,如果完成某功能所需的數(shù)據(jù)不存在,需在數(shù)據(jù)字典中添加項目;如果數(shù)據(jù)字典中的數(shù)據(jù)沒有任何一個功能使用,那么它可能是多余的或者在功能分析中有遺漏。設計過程為: 確定 公共的實體類型, 合并 局部ER圖并且 消除 在局部 ER圖中的屬性沖突、結構沖突和命名沖突。 郭文明 邏輯設計 – ER模式向關系模式轉(zhuǎn)換 聯(lián)系類型的轉(zhuǎn)換 2)若實體間的聯(lián)系是 一對多 的,則在多端實體類型轉(zhuǎn)換成的關系模式中加入一端實體類型轉(zhuǎn)換成的關系模式的鍵和聯(lián)系類型的屬性。 在邏輯設計階段,還要設計出子模式,子模式體現(xiàn)各個用戶對數(shù)據(jù)庫的不同觀點。應用程序設計是數(shù)據(jù)庫應用程序開發(fā)的重要環(huán)節(jié)。 – 根據(jù)用戶要求對數(shù)據(jù)庫現(xiàn)有功能進行擴充。 – 設計安全措施來避免對數(shù)據(jù)未經(jīng)授權的訪問,如何實現(xiàn)每個用戶的視圖,以及表上需要的訪問控制。在規(guī)范化模式合并和模式分解過程中,要特別注意保持依賴和無損連接要求(規(guī)范化內(nèi)容參見 )。 郭文明 邏輯設計 ? 邏輯設計可表示如下示意形式 : 邏輯設計 概念模型 安全要求 功能要求 約束條件 DBMS特征 模式 子模式 應用程序 設計指南 安全性 設計 物理設計 指南 郭文明 邏輯設計 ? 邏輯設計的步驟 : 從 ER模式導出 初始數(shù)據(jù)庫模式 處理需求 ER模式 DBMS特征 關系模式規(guī)范化 模式評價 用 DBMS語法描述 是否修正 進入物理 設計階段 郭文明 邏輯設計 – ER模式向關系模式轉(zhuǎn)換 一個 實體型轉(zhuǎn)換 為一個關系模式,實體的屬性即為關系模式的屬性,實體的標識符即為關系模式的鍵。先分別考慮各個用戶的信息需求,形成 局部 ER圖 。在這三類用戶數(shù)據(jù)處理的基礎上進行抽象和歸納,得出功能的層次體系結構。 、編號與數(shù)據(jù)流程圖一致。 ? 需求分析文檔要盡可能地從 不同層次角度去描述 (有可能冗余),要注意描述的名詞對用戶、分析者、設計者在理解上務必達成共識。 郭文明 規(guī)劃 ? 可行性分析應從經(jīng)濟方面、技術方面、系統(tǒng)運行方面 (管理體制、人員的適應性及法律法規(guī) )進行分析和評價。 – 數(shù)據(jù)庫能滿足當前和今后相當長時期內(nèi)的數(shù)據(jù)需求 , 使數(shù)據(jù)庫有較長的使用壽命 。 軟件工程:是為了組織大型軟件生產(chǎn),克服手工作坊方式軟件生產(chǎn)的缺點,而提出的一種科學的軟件設計方法。5. 數(shù)據(jù)庫設計 ? 計算機信息系統(tǒng)以數(shù)據(jù)庫為核心,在數(shù)據(jù)庫管理系統(tǒng)( DBMS)的支持下,進行信息的收集、整理、存儲、檢索、更新、加工、統(tǒng)計和傳播等操作。是指導計算機軟件開發(fā)和維護的工程學科。 – 當軟件和硬件環(huán)境發(fā)生變化時容易修改和移植 。 可行性研究報告的內(nèi)容包括 : – 1)原來系統(tǒng)概況。 ? 在此階段,從多方面對整個組織進行調(diào)查,收集和分析各個應用主要集中在對 信息 和 處理 兩方面的需求。 ,對數(shù)據(jù)流程圖上的成分定義與說明無漏項,無同名異義或異名同義。 功能分析可以采用軟件結構圖或模塊圖 來表示系統(tǒng)的層次分解關系、模塊調(diào)用關系。大體分為四個環(huán)節(jié):確定局部結構范圍、局部實體定義、局部聯(lián)系定義、屬性分配。 聯(lián)系類型的轉(zhuǎn)換 ,根據(jù)不同情況做不同的處理: 1)若實體間的聯(lián)系是 一對一 的,可以在兩個實體類型轉(zhuǎn)換成的兩個關系模式中的任意一個關系模式的屬性中加入另一個關系模式的鍵和聯(lián)系類型的屬性。 郭文明 邏輯設計 – 模式評價 模式評價的目的是檢查已給出的數(shù)據(jù)庫模式是否完全滿足用戶的功能要求,是否具有較高的效率。 – 不斷通過監(jiān)聽操作系統(tǒng)來標識和解決由設計引起的性能問題,并實現(xiàn)新的或改變的需求。 ? 數(shù)據(jù)庫運行和維護的工作就是 DBA的工作 。其中應用程序設計是對用戶界面和使用數(shù)據(jù)庫的程序的設計。 – 模式修正 根據(jù)模式評價結果對已生成的模式進行修改。 例:學院與院長之間是一對一,在學院關系模式中加入院長關系模式的鍵。全局 ER模型不僅支持所有局部 ER模式,而且必須合理地表示一個完整、一致的數(shù)據(jù)庫概念模型。 郭文明 需求分析 – 功能數(shù)據(jù)分析 反映系統(tǒng)全貌的數(shù)據(jù)流程圖與數(shù)據(jù)、功能詳細分析完成后,為保證總的系統(tǒng)描述和細節(jié)情況相一致,需要進行整理和審核,這一過程稱為功能數(shù)據(jù)分析。 郭文明 需求分析 – 分析系統(tǒng)數(shù)據(jù),產(chǎn)生數(shù)據(jù)字典 數(shù)據(jù)字典中通常包括數(shù)據(jù)項、數(shù)據(jù)結構、數(shù)據(jù)流、數(shù)據(jù)存儲、處理過程 5個部分 。 另外還有安全性和完整性要求。 – 2)原來
點擊復制文檔內(nèi)容
規(guī)章制度相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1